Casey Rives, Client Solutions Consultant, Eventide Communications
With over a decade of experience in public safety, including work as a 9-1-1 telecommunicator and hostage/crisis negotiator, Casey Rives serves as a Solutions Consultant with Eventide Communications. As the lead on Eventide’s Critical Insights AI product, she is helping ECCs see how AI tools support the complete communications center lifecycle, from hiring, onboarding, and training to automated QA/QM, wellness, and retention, so agencies improve performance, efficiency, and consistency alongside the future of workforce support. She brings deep expertise in empathetic communication and crisis response to her role, bridging the gap between technology providers and the agencies that depend on them. Drawing on her public safety background, she connects with customers as a true partner by representing their voices and ensuring solutions align with the realities of mission-critical operations. In 2021, Casey transitioned into the tech industry after recognizing how far behind many agencies were in adopting modern technology, such as advanced location services and quality management practices. While consumer applications made ordering groceries or a ride effortless, public safety systems were often constrained by outdated tools. Determined to change this, she sought out companies that genuinely valued public safety and its critical mission. At Eventide Communications, Casey continues to represent the public sector from inside the technology industry, advocating for solutions that enhance operations today while preparing for the future of Next Generation 9-1-1. Her mission remains consistent: to serve, support, and empower the people under the headset by ensuring they have access to the tools and innovation they need to save lives.
